Mesh Sankranti & the 5-Planet Aries Stellium
Tuesday, April 14 - Sun enters Aries, marking Mesh Sankranti and the Solar New Year. With five planets now clustering in Aries, this is a rare and explosive launchpad for the year ahead.
April 14 marks Mesha Sankranti, the exact moment the Sun transits into sidereal Aries. This is the foundation of the Hindu solar calendar and the start of the new year for millions across India and the globe (Baisakhi, Vishu, Bihu, Puthandu). It is the ultimate “Reset button” for the zodiacal cycle.
However, the 2026 ingress is unlike any other. The Sun isn’t just entering Aries; it’s joining an already crowded theatre of energy. We now have a powerful 5-Planet Stellium in Aries: The Sun, Mars, Saturn, Neptune, and as of late tonight, Mercury.
The Aries Super-Cluster
This rare concentration of energy in the sign of the Ram creates a “super-initiation” effect.
- Sun + Mars (The Engine): Today is Tuesday (Mangala vara), ruled by Mars. Mars is the host in Aries, and the Sun is joining him. This is a “Double Mars” day of extreme vitality and drive.
- Saturn (The Anchor): While the fire is high, debilitated Saturn adds a layer of required discipline. You can’t just launch; you must launch with a plan that accounts for friction.
- Neptune (The Vision): The recent Mars-Neptune conjunction is still humming, keeping the Divine Inspiration and creative vision theme active.
- Mercury (The logic): Mercury enters Aries later in the day, finally providing the mental speed needed to process this rapid-fire energy as we head into tomorrow.
The Pisces Moon Dynamic
While 5 planets are screaming Go! in Aries, the Moon remains in Pisces for most of the day. This creates a fascinating Fire meeting Water dynamic. Your internal world (Moon) is still in the infinite, dreamy Piscean sea, while your external environment (Sankranti) is exploding with Aries fire.
The secret to today is allowing the Piscean intuition to set the coordinates before the Aries engines take off.
What to Do Today
- Celebrate Mesh Sankranti: Perform a ritual of renewal. Light a lamp, set clear intentions for the solar year, and practice a “first act” (Sankranti Muhurta) that reflects your primary 2026 goal.
- Harness the Double Mars: With Tuesday ruled by Mars and the Sun entering Mars’ sign, physical activity, bold decisions, and “cutting the cord” on stalled projects are highly favored.
- Audit the Vision: Before the Mercury-in-Aries speed takes over tomorrow, spend a final day in the Pisces Moon quietude to ensure your vision is pure and not just restless.
- Practice Dana (Charity): Sankranti is traditionally considered the best day for giving. Acts of generosity today strengthen your own path for the year.
What to Avoid
- Impulsive Combustion: With so much Aries fire, it’s easy to overheat. Watch your temper and your impatience when dealing with others.
- Scattering Energy: 5 planets in one sign can feel like a multi-directional explosion. Pick one major thing to initiate today rather than ten small ones.
- Ignoring the Anchor: Don’t ignore the restrictive feeling of Saturn. If you face resistance today, it is a signal that your structure needs more attention than your speed.
Mesha Sankranti 2026 is a massive solar reboot. The Sun’s transit through this Aries Stellium will define the months ahead. Initiate with courage, but steer with the wisdom you gathered during the recent Pisces season.
